Output 592ae4777081c31a797e25ee6a98ba96ecd6aaab6843000b0d9bc81dc3b90ae8:52

value
399634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e0af15bacac402a8241a2f9d517a88d29dbd62 OP_EQUAL
address
3CAS7j1xBt6WNY9LDKiFxsD6DEyGsvvo7A
transaction
592ae4777081c31a797e25ee6a98ba96ecd6aaab6843000b0d9bc81dc3b90ae8
spent
true